IFC Opens London Markets To Commemorate First London-Listed Renminbi Bond
Date 26/03/2014
IFC Executive Vice President and CEO Jin-Yong Cai today rang the opening bell on the London Stock Exchange to commemorate the Corporation's first London-listed renminbi bonds. IFC, a member of the World Bank Group, raised 2 billion renminbi from a range of international investors through the bond offering earlier this month, signaling continued confidence in the outlook for the Chinese currency.

EEX: First Trade In Spanish Power Futures Registered For Clearing
Date 26/03/2014
Yesterday, the first trading transaction in Spanish Power Futures was registered on the European Energy Exchange (EEX) for clearing via European Commodity Clearing (ECC). The trade, for delivery in May 2014 was concluded between Compagnie Nationale du Rhône and EDF Trading Limited and matched by the broker Tullett Prebon (Securities) Limited. The volume comprised 7,440 megawatt hours traded at a price of EUR 37.35 per MWh.
